Inadequate Flashing Installment
Picking the best materials isn't the only factor that can cause roofing problems; insufficient blinking installation can additionally develop significant issues. Flashing is important for guiding water far from prone locations, such as smokeshafts, skylights, and roof valleys. If it's not mounted effectively, you take the chance of water invasion, which can lead to mold and mildew development and architectural damage.
When you install blinking, ensure it's the right type for your roofing's design and the local climate. For instance, metal blinking is frequently a lot more sturdy than plastic in areas with heavy rainfall or snow. Make sure the blinking overlaps appropriately and is protected snugly to prevent gaps where water can seep via.
You ought to additionally take notice of the installment angle. Blinking should be positioned to guide water away from your home, not towards it.

Neglecting Air Flow Demands
While numerous home owners focus on the aesthetic and architectural aspects of roof covering installation, disregarding ventilation requirements can bring about serious long-term consequences. Proper ventilation is crucial for regulating temperature and dampness degrees in your attic, stopping concerns like mold and mildew development, wood rot, and ice dams. If you do not set up adequate air flow, you're setting your roofing up for failing.
To avoid this blunder, initially, assess your home's details ventilation needs. A well balanced system typically consists of both consumption and exhaust vents to advertise air flow. Ensure you have actually set up soffit vents along the eaves and ridge vents at the top of your roofing. This mix allows hot air to escape while cooler air goes into, keeping your attic space comfy.
Also, consider the kind of roof covering material you've picked. Some materials may need extra ventilation approaches. Ascertain your regional building regulations for air flow standards, as they can vary significantly.
Ultimately, don't neglect to inspect your ventilation system consistently. Blockages from debris or insulation can hamper airflow, so maintain those vents clear.
